I use Photoshop Version 7.0.1 with my new computer, a win xp Toshiba laptop.

I keep getting this error message, when I attempt to save a photo to a folder in my "my pictures" file:

The instruction at 0x7c910e3 referenced memory at 0x00000006b. The memory could not be "read." Click OK to terminate the program.

Clicking on the OK button not only terminates Photoshop, but also the image I worked hard to embellish.

This is getting quite frustrating. Please provide advice on how to fix this problem.
